Volunteer: Ranch Chores Service Group (March)

Ranch Chores is an essential part of what happens at Hope Reins. We work together to maintain a clean, beautiful, and safe area for the kids in our program. During Ranch Chores we typically participate in activities like the ones listed below: 


Invasive plant species removal in pastures - helps keep our pastures healthy and nutrition-rich for the horses

Fence staining - with miles of four board fence, it's an ongoing process!

Trail construction - our kids love to walk the trails with their mentors during sessions

Clearing fence lines - from downed limbs, brush and debris

Weeding and gardening - to ensure the Ranch is beautiful for our sessions kids


Hope Reins is a 501c3 nonprofit and one of the country’s leading faith-based equine mentorship programs. We serve kids, aged 5-18, who are experiencing life-threatening trauma at our 38-acre ranch, where they are paired with a trusted mentor and a rescued horse for a series of 90-minute sessions over a 3-year period. This journey leads to resilience and coping skills that can last a lifetime. All services are offered at no cost to kids and their families.

The reading buddies program allows older students the opportunity to develop fluency as well as a sense of pride in their accomplishments. In addition, they often come to see the value of reading. Students can not only promote good practices but gain self-esteem. Repeatedly reading easier books has been shown to improve reading abilities in poor readers, and this program provides students with a reason to read easier books.

Reading to younger students can help them develop a love of reading and a greater motivation to read. Younger students should also read to their older buddies each week, as this allows younger readers to feel a sense of accomplishment while they build fluency. Because the program provides success in literacy, students often become more positive about their ability to read and may also improve their reading skills. Ideally, buddy visits will be ongoing, and older and younger students will become familiar with one another and nurture a mutual interest in reading.

Volunteer: Technology Assistant Teacher - Tuesday Mornings

The Durham Center for Senior Life (DCSL) is looking for volunteers who would be interested in helping support our Thursday morning tech programming. Every Tuesday and Thursday from 9am-11am we run "Just Ask George" a one-on-one tech support program where DCSL members can drop in to get help with their phones, email, setting up accounts online, and more. 

For this role, we are looking for volunteers who would shadow George and help provide one-on-one tech support. Most of the questions members come with are on the basic technology side, such as how to attach photos to a text, how to manage social media, how to download a document from an email, etc. We have over 10 desktop computers connected to ethernet that you can use with the members to demonstrate things or for you to look up information that would help you answer member questions, so you do not need to provide any materials. This is a great opportunity to help older adults become more tech savvy and independent while working with a fun and interesting group of people. 

After completing one assistant shift, interested volunteers are welcome to work with the programs team to design and run run their own special tech presentations on topics such as Google storage, A.I. , Social Media, streaming services, etc..

Volunteer: Mentor-Tutor for Middle Schoolers (in Raleigh, NC)

Grow Your World is seeking volunteers to provide mentorship and tutoring in school at River Oaks and Connections Academy in Raleigh, NC. Volunteers will be placed with an individual or a group of students focused on a specific need (specific subject matter TBD by your capacity and existing needs) and will serve under the direction of a teacher. Mentor-tutoring slots are available Monday-Friday, 8:45 a.m. to 1:45 p.m., and volunteers can sign up for one or multiple weekly slots. An orientation and ongoing support will be provided. Volunteers who are interested in deepening their impact may have opportunities to mentor individual students and/or extend their volunteership through our other programs (e.g. after school, mentorship in other districts)
Skills/Qualities: Love of middle school:  We are especially looking for volunteers who truly enjoy middle schoolers and delight in seeing them grow. Behavior support: Youth will likely be those who do not love school. Comfort meeting children where they are to support their behavioral and emotional needs is paramount. Relationship skills: Learning is most powerful when there is a connection. We'd love to have volunteers who will take the time to get to know our students.Communication skills: We need volunteers who can explain concepts and skills clearly and who can listen deeply to understand where a student needs support. Several of our students are multilingual learners (MLLs), and so being able to adjust your vocabulary to better meet students' needs is especially helpful.Dependability: We expect volunteers to arrive on time each week. Our students and teachers are counting on you!

A background check will be supplied and required by Grow Your World and Wake Co. Schools before you are able to begin this position.
